Augusta Diaries Wed -Fina prep day on the course. I played the first nine. It was nice to look at the notes I had written down from Monday and to double check some of them. I made slight adjustments to some of them but I was happy with the homework that I had done. -The wind is out of the NE or thereabouts. It made the first nine very challenging. The only downwind shots were 2 tee, 4 tee and everything else felt into the wind. 2 was almost harder as it was down off the left and super hard to turn it over enough with that wind. Itโ€™s going to be way less windy during the tournament but it looks like itโ€™ll be out of that NE most of the week. -Played the Par 3 contest with good friend Si Woo Kim. Actually played the first nine with him today as well. I had my gf caddie for me and we had an awesome time. Temperature and the scenery was perfect. Still looking for that elusive ace though. -I tee off 1139. Will get to the course around 930 to do some warm up and eat some food as well. I have a feeling the greens are going to be really firm and itโ€™s going to play different than last yr. Last yr, there was a ton of rain that softened things up early but not this yr. Itโ€™ll be that much more important to hit my numbers.

Thoughts from Valero: -T2! Iโ€™m proud of the finish but even more so from the way I did it. I went through a super hot stretch but while finishing round 3, I felt my driver swing going in a bad direction. In yrs past, after the 9th hole in rd 4, I prob would have finished 10th at best. Ive learned what happens in my swing when I struggle like this and I was able to piece it back together and make a run towards the end. -18th hole was playing so tough. I hit a really good driver, 3wd then had to hit a PW from 100 yds. It wasnโ€™t adrenaline that made me hit it over the back, the wind laid down a bit, or the wind was covered by the stands too much. Tommy also hit PW from very similar spot but came up well short. I needed to make birdie to PW was the only choice. It was actually a sick bunker shot for a tap in par. -The swing I made on 16 with a 5i, is something Iโ€™m going to remember for a long time. It was so flush, it looked perfect as soon as I looked up and was an absolute dart when I really needed it. -Iโ€™ve actually never liked TPC SA tbh. Itโ€™s a windy, desert golf where you can be re-teeing pretty quick. I decided to play because I wanted to play the week before the Masters and I sure am glad I did. Tiring week but obviously well worth it!
